Unweighing and Gait Training Systems
Unweighting systems allow therapists to partially offload a patient's body weight during ambulation training. For post-stroke patients, those recovering from lower limb fractures, or individuals rebuilding strength after spinal procedures, this technology enables early mobilization that would otherwise be unsafe. Early ambulation is strongly associated with shorter hospital stays and lower rates of postoperative complications, including deep-vein thrombosis and muscle atrophy.
Physiotherapy Treatment Tables
Adjustable treatment tables give therapists precise positioning control during manual therapy, electrotherapy, and exercise sessions. Tables that hold firm under repeated loading without flex or drift allow therapists to apply consistent force, a requirement for techniques such as joint mobilization and soft tissue release. Tilt Tables
Tilt tables support the critical process of orthostatic reconditioning, gradually reintroducing gravitational stress to patients who have been immobilized. For patients coming out of intensive care, those with autonomic dysfunction, or individuals recovering from prolonged bed rest, the tilt table is often the first piece of equipment they encounter in active rehabilitation. Safe, incremental vertical loading reduces the incidence of orthostatic hypotension and prepares patients for standing and walking far earlier than passive bed rest allows.
Traction and Parallel Bar Systems
Cervical and lumbar traction units address musculoskeletal pain at its source, reducing nerve compression and creating conditions in which active rehabilitation can proceed without constant pain interference. Parallel bars provide the stable framework that gait training requires, with fixed points that allow patients to bear progressive weight through their legs while therapists assess stride, balance, and compensatory movements.
Why Manufacturing Quality Matters in Rehabilitation
Rehabilitation equipment is subject to repetitive loading across hundreds of patient sessions. A treatment table that deflects under weight or a traction unit with inconsistent pull force creates not just a safety risk but therapeutic inconsistency. The therapist cannot replicate yesterday's session, and the patient's progress becomes harder to measure and build upon.

How does a weighing system improve rehabilitation outcomes?
A unweighting system partially offloads a patient's body weight through a harness and overhead support structure, allowing the patient to practice walking safely before full weight-bearing is medically cleared. This early mobilization prevents muscle atrophy, improves circulation, and maintains the neuromuscular patterns associated with normal gait, all of which translate into faster and more complete recovery.
